// Auteur : Simon-Pierre Boucher — contact@spboucher.ai // Retour du flux Google OAuth : échange du code, vérification de // l'id_token (JWKS Google), création/liaison du KA ID, ouverture de session. import { NextRequest, NextResponse } from "next/server"; import { createRemoteJWKSet, jwtVerify } from "jose"; import { db, findUserByEmail, findUserByGoogleSub, ensureKaId, touchLastLogin } from "@/lib/db"; import { BASE_URL, mintSessionToken, SESSION_COOKIE, sessionCookieOptions, safeNext, } from "@/lib/auth"; const GOOGLE_JWKS = createRemoteJWKSet( new URL("https://www.googleapis.com/oauth2/v3/certs"), ); function fail(reason: string) { return NextResponse.redirect( new URL(`/connexion?error=${encodeURIComponent(reason)}`, BASE_URL), ); } export async function GET(req: NextRequest) { const clientId = process.env.GOOGLE_CLIENT_ID; const clientSecret = process.env.GOOGLE_CLIENT_SECRET; if (!clientId || !clientSecret) return fail("google-non-configure"); const code = req.nextUrl.searchParams.get("code"); const state = req.nextUrl.searchParams.get("state"); const cookieState = req.cookies.get("ka_oauth_state")?.value; const next = safeNext(req.cookies.get("ka_oauth_next")?.value); if (!code || !state || !cookieState || state !== cookieState) return fail("etat-oauth-invalide"); // Échange code → jetons const tokenRes = await fetch("https://oauth2.googleapis.com/token", { method: "POST", headers: { "Content-Type": "application/x-www-form-urlencoded" }, body: new URLSearchParams({ code, client_id: clientId, client_secret: clientSecret, redirect_uri: `${BASE_URL}/api/auth/callback/google`, grant_type: "authorization_code", }), }); if (!tokenRes.ok) return fail("echange-google-refuse"); const tokens = (await tokenRes.json()) as { id_token?: string }; if (!tokens.id_token) return fail("id-token-absent"); // Vérification cryptographique de l'id_token let claims: { sub?: string; email?: string; email_verified?: boolean; name?: string; picture?: string; }; try { const { payload } = await jwtVerify(tokens.id_token, GOOGLE_JWKS, { issuer: ["https://accounts.google.com", "accounts.google.com"], audience: clientId, }); claims = payload as typeof claims; } catch { return fail("id-token-invalide"); } if (!claims.sub || !claims.email || claims.email_verified === false) return fail("profil-google-incomplet"); const email = claims.email.toLowerCase(); const name = claims.name ?? email.split("@")[0]; const picture = claims.picture ?? null; // Upsert : par google_sub, sinon liaison par courriel, sinon création. let user = findUserByGoogleSub(claims.sub); if (user) { db.prepare("UPDATE users SET name = ?, avatar_url = ? WHERE id = ?").run( name, picture, user.id, ); } else { const byEmail = findUserByEmail(email); if (byEmail) { db.prepare( "UPDATE users SET google_sub = ?, avatar_url = COALESCE(?, avatar_url) WHERE id = ?", ).run(claims.sub, picture, byEmail.id); user = { ...byEmail, google_sub: claims.sub }; } else { const info = db .prepare( "INSERT INTO users (email, name, avatar_url, google_sub) VALUES (?, ?, ?, ?)", ) .run(email, name, picture, claims.sub); user = findUserByGoogleSub(claims.sub)!; ensureKaId(user.id); void info; } } ensureKaId(user!.id); touchLastLogin(user!.id); const res = NextResponse.redirect(new URL(next, BASE_URL)); res.cookies.set( SESSION_COOKIE, await mintSessionToken(user!.id), sessionCookieOptions, ); res.cookies.set("ka_oauth_state", "", { path: "/", maxAge: 0 }); res.cookies.set("ka_oauth_next", "", { path: "/", maxAge: 0 }); return res; }
